Description
This applet illustrates the property of ellipses that the sum of distances between the two focii and the distances from each focus to a point on the ellipse remains a constant.
Purpose
The dynamic nature of this simulation shows how the sum of these distances remains constant for all points on the ellipse. As the animation runs, it shows the sum of distances as a point moves around the perimeter of the ellipse. As the point moves, the three distance components in the sum continually change as the sum of all three remains the same. This property would be difficult to visulize without animation. In addition, this simulation allows the user to change the eccentricity of the ellipse to show that this property is true for all ellipses, regardless of their shape or size.
